Gameplay and Features

California Roulette is played using a standard roulette wheel and betting layout, but with a few key differences. Instead of using a ball to determine the winning number, players use cards drawn from a standard deck of 52 cards plus one joker. The cards are shuffled and placed in a card shoe, with the dealer drawing cards to determine the winning number.

One of the unique features of California Roulette is the ability to place side bets on various outcomes, such as the color of the card drawn or whether the card will be odd or even. This adds an extra layer of excitement to the game and gives players more ways to win.
